Viennese death metal project self-described as 'Me(N)tal of Death,' blending visceral heaviness with cerebral intensity since 2022. Their catalog includes the studio release Insensate Lucidity and a live recording from Landstrasser Hauptstrasse, capturing their raw energy in both settings.
Long-running English doom metal band from Bolton, active since 1993, centered on guitarist Kieron Tuohey and vocalist James Kilmurray. Their catalog spanning demos through the albums Under A Torn Sky and A Fire On The Sea documents over two decades of melodic doom metal evolution.

Berlin-based progressive death metal band active since 2005, blending metal with ambient, film music, and progressive rock into an expansive sonic palette. Their catalog spanning Welcome to Annexia, Magnetic Mountain, and The Black Moves reveals a band unafraid to cross genre boundaries.
